NetBeans configuration for star ccm+
Hello, I have Star CCM 8.04 and Netbeans 7.3.1 running on ubuntu, and I want to create a simple macro in java and launch it in netbeans, I think that this is possible importing the StarCCM libraries, but I can not do it.
Any body could help me with this? Thank you. |
Do you have trouble importing the libraries from StarCCM installation directory? Did you check file permissions on the library folders?
|
Yes, I have permission for my user, I have imported the Jar files from the folder ../star/lib/platform/modules/ in this folder I have the Jar file star-coremodule, I think that is the correct folder, isnt it? but Netbeans cant find the libraries.
Any suggestion? Thank you. |
This is strange, what is the exact error message that you get?
The way I usually go about this is: In the Projects window right-click on the name of the project that lacks library -> Properties -> The Project Properties window opens. In Categories tree select "Libraries" node -> On the right side of the Project Properties window press button "Add JAR/Folder" -> Select jars you need. Your folder looks correct, I see that my libraries are imported from ../star/lib/platform/modules/ext |
That was the problem, the star libraries are in the folder ../star/lib/platform/modules/ext so inserting that Jar file is all okey.
